Running a pkg upgrade, I see this:
New packages to be INSTALLED:
bootstrap-openjdk: r351880 [FreeBSD_new_xorg]
java-zoneinfo: 2014.f [FreeBSD_new_xorg]
It seemed odd - these packages look like things that are build dependencies
only. I have to let it install them to proceed though, so I do. For some
sanity checking, I try this immediately after:
# pkg autoremove
Checking integrity... done (0 conflicting)
Deinstallation has been requested for the following 2 packages:
Installed packages to be REMOVED:
bootstrap-openjdk-r351880
java-zoneinfo-2014.f
The operation will free 101 MB.
So, pkg has installed packages that *it knows are redundant*. These packages
are marked as being installed purely to satisfy a dependency, but nothing I
have installed depends on them, so why were they installed?
